Not the worst thing I have ever seen but far from good, the romance of this movie is pathetic and rushed, going between Naruto having little to no emotional attachment to Hinata to him being unable to even perform basic duties to save theNot the worst thing I have ever seen but far from good, the romance of this movie is pathetic and rushed, going between Naruto having little to no emotional attachment to Hinata to him being unable to even perform basic duties to save the planet over heart break of someone he had no feelings for prior to the 2 hours beforehand.

The movie basically seems to be a desperate attempt to shove some information down our throats and satisfy people on exactly 'why' Naruto and Hinata get together. As per usual the power levels in the movie make almost no sense constantly fluctuating from what seems to be average Shinobi to gods in a heartbeat nothing new to anyone who have seen Shippuden movies before or even any of the Naruto movies to be honest.

Worth the watch if you are a fan of the series only, it gives information and introduces important concepts to keep up with the Naruverse since it is the only 'cannon' Naruto movie, do not watch this movie if you are not intimately familiar with the series already as it has extreme amounts of spoilers and is not a good basis for the Naruto series in general.
